Abstract

Ferroelectric (Pb,Sr)TiO3 (PSTO) thin films were epitaxially grown on (001) LaAlO3 (LAO) by using pulsed laser deposition. Microstructural characterizations with x-ray diffraction and transmission electron microscopy indicate that the as-grown films have excellent single crystalline quality and a (001)PSTO∕∕(001)LAO and [100] PSTO∕∕ [100] LAO interface relationship. Dielectric property measurements reveal that the as-grow films have a very high dielectric constant value of 3100 and very large dielectric tunability of 48% at 40V∕cm at room temperature. These excellent results suggest that the highly epitaxial ferroelectric (Pb,Sr)TiO3 thin films can be developed for room-temperature tunable microwave elements in wireless communication applications.
